AFS Intercultural Programs Empowering Women Through STEM Education Scholarships

W Women make up more than half of the college-educated workforce, however only 28% of STEM fields are represented by women. To encourage more women to take up the field, AFS Intercultural Programs is setting up scholarships for women in STEM Education.
Titled AFS Global STEM Accelerators, the course is a full-scholarship, virtual exchange program offered to 150 young women worldwide (ages 15-17) with access to education in sustainability, ST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Maths), and social impact.

Applications for the virtual exchange program are open now through May 15. Refugees and students from displaced populations globally will also be eligible to take the course. Through the course, AFS aims to create bigger possibilities for women to contribute to a sustainable future.
Students that enrol for AFS Global STEM Accelerators program will be equipped with skills such as design thinking, designing, data literacy, and STEM awareness. Participants will also get a chance to improve skills like emotional intelligence, critical thinking, intercultural awareness, and building teamwork.

The AFS and the University of Pennsylvania will award students participating in the program with Advanced Certificate on Global Competence for Social Impact. Besides this, scholars will be invited to join alumni communities offering diverse mentoring opportunities, skills development sessions, and panel discussions. Through the programs, AFS aims to empower young people to become changemakers through STEM.
